How to Make Gochujang Garlic Chicken Stir Fry
Ingredients
- 1 pound chicken breast, sliced
- 2 tablespoons gochujang
- 2 tablespoons soy sauce
- 2 tablespoons honey
- 3 cloves garlic, minced
- 1 tablespoon vegetable oil
- 1 bell pepper, sliced
- 1 cup broccoli florets
- Salt and pepper to taste
- Cooked rice for serving
Directions
- In a bowl, mix gochujang, soy sauce, honey, and minced garlic. Set aside.
- Heat vegetable oil in a pan over medium-high heat.
- Add the sliced chicken and cook until browned and cooked through.
- Add the bell pepper and broccoli, stir frying until vegetables are tender.
- Pour the sauce over the chicken and vegetables, tossing to coat them evenly.
- Cook for another 2-3 minutes until the sauce thickens.
- Season with salt and pepper to taste.
- Serve over cooked rice.

How to Store Gochujang Garlic Chicken Stir Fry
If you have leftovers, let the stir fry cool down completely before storing it in an airtight container. It will last in the refrigerator for up to 3 days. To reheat, simply warm it in a pan over medium heat or in the microwave.
Tips to Make Gochujang Garlic Chicken Stir Fry
- Make sure not to overcrowd the pan when cooking the chicken. This helps it brown nicely.
- Adjust the spiciness by adding more or less gochujang according to your taste.
- Feel free to add other vegetables like snap peas, carrots, or zucchini for more variety.
Variation
For a vegetarian option, you can substitute chicken with tofu or tempeh. Just make sure to adjust cooking times to ensure everything is cooked through properly. You can also add more vegetables of your choice to make it heartier.
FAQs
1. Can I use frozen chicken for this recipe?
Yes, but ensure that you thaw it completely and pat it dry before cooking for the best results.
2. What can I use instead of gochujang?
You can use a mixture of chili paste or sriracha with a bit of sugar for sweetness, though the flavor will differ slightly.
3. Can I make this dish in advance?
Yes, you can prepare the sauce and chop the vegetables in advance, making it easier to cook when you’re ready to serve.
